2023-05-14 11:04:47 +02:00
2023-03-21 12:02:15 +01:00
2023-04-18 16:10:44 +02:00
2023-05-14 11:04:47 +02:00
2023-03-21 11:46:52 +01:00
2023-04-18 16:10:44 +02:00

Depot IOT VR

Lien du Gitea : (depot principale + gestion de projet) https://gitea.cb85.software/Epitech-T-DEV-811/T-DEV-811

Lien de la CAO : https://cad.onshape.com/documents/d370ee863400195afb23d026/w/1a94981b6a6f71d70b075e30/e/d0feb75fc5a122c54598349b?renderMode=0&uiState=6422993bab4d903a51186392

Mobile/Unity

Pour gérer l'AR, nous avons décider d'utiliser Unity et pour résoudre le souci de multi target en AR, nous avons utilisé Vuforia.

API: PocketBase

lien: https://iot.epi.cb85.software/

PocketBase est utilisé comme API pour ce projet. coté IoT, les valeurs de chaque capteurs sont envoyé à l'API puis ensuite, l'app mobile unity récupére ces données a un interval X pour les affichers en AR sur chaque poubelle.

le champ 'unit' dans la collection trash correspond au type de capteur que l'IoT va envoyer a l'api. Le mapping suivant a été conventionner:

Capteur Unit Valeur
Temperature/Humidité T/H 10.0;50 (10 degré et 50% d'humidité)
Poids W 200 (200 gram)
Distance D 40 (40 cm)
Description
Dépot global pour l'IOT
Readme 149 MiB
Languages
ShaderLab 39.9%
C# 23.5%
C++ 13.8%
GLSL 13.7%
HLSL 9%
Other 0.1%